Over a million developers have joined DZone.
{{announcement.body}}
{{announcement.title}}

Aligning the Label in a Tree Control

DZone's Guide to

Aligning the Label in a Tree Control

· Web Dev Zone ·
Free Resource

Learn how error monitoring with Sentry closes the gap between the product team and your customers. With Sentry, you can focus on what you do best: building and scaling software that makes your users’ lives better.

If you've ever rendered images in a tree control, you may have noticed both the image and the label are effectively top, left justified. There's no CSS solution to changing this, the answer is to extend Flex's TreeItemRenderer and move the renderer's label in ActionScript.



Here's my version. Inside updateDisplayList() are a few lines of ActionScript that reposition label to make right justified and vertically centered. The SWF is source code enabled and that source is available here.

What’s the best way to boost the efficiency of your product team and ship with confidence? Check out this ebook to learn how Sentry's real-time error monitoring helps developers stay in their workflow to fix bugs before the user even knows there’s a problem.

Topics:

Published at DZone with permission of

Opinions expressed by DZone contributors are their own.

{{ parent.title || parent.header.title}}

{{ parent.tldr }}

{{ parent.urlSource.name }}